Can you replace a 30-inch cooktop with 36?
Your 30-inch cooktop probably isn’t mounted over a 30-inch base cabinet; it’s likely installed in a 32- or 36-inch cabinet. Before purchasing your new 36-inch cooktop, measure the inside dimensions of the existing cooktop’s cabinet. Compare the existing cabinet’s dimensions to the new cooktop’s required cutout size.

Whats better ceramic or induction cooktop?
In short, induction cooktops are far more efficient than ceramic cooktops as they only heat the pan and not the surrounding air or the cooktop’s surface. Induction cooktops remain cooler during the cooking process, the ceramic top only heats from residual pan heat and loses heat quicker once turned off.
